Trump firing of BLS chief threatens health, science, and truth

Trump’s firing of BLS chief risks distorting public health data
What’s Happening?
President Trump’s dismissal of the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) chief has raised alarms about the integrity of public health data, which relies heavily on impartial statistical reporting. Critics warn this move could undermine critical information needed to assess the country’s recovery from COVID-19 and beyond.
